The advances which have been carried out in the last decade regarding computational methods, along
with the development of faster computer systems has brought upon the use of numerical models to study
marine dynamic related processes.
At IH Cantabria, we have focused much of our effort in the development of our own numerical models
which allow us to study different types of processes, from the larger space-time scales such as
those related to oceanic currents, to the smallest ones, for example turbulent processes associated
with wave breaking on beaches or structures.
The models developed by IH Cantabria are continuously being validated using field and laboratory
testing, as well as analytical solutions, which allow us to ensure the reliability of the obtained
results. On the other hand, these models have been conceived and developed for their direct
application to real life study cases, making their computational load and use adequate.
